I have been doing wheel/tire research on my own as well. I have a 97 400 Scrammy 4x4 which is the same tire size as the 500. I found out that you can upgrade to a big foot kit (only place I have found is Dennis Kirk). But there are troubles. You will have to go to a skinnier wheel as well to get the height. You will lose a lot of power I am told from the weight of the tires. I am just going to buy some aluminum .190 ITP's, the same size as factory, and I am going to buy GBC Gators for front and rear. Rear size tires will be same size as factory (22X11-10), and front will be one size wider (23X8-10) instead of the factory 23X7-10 shipped to my door for $469. I don't think that is too bad of a price. I am getting them from 4atvtires.com Let me know what you end up doing. Hope this helps. Whatever you do, be sure to stay one size taller in the front for your gears,
